
During February 2025, Py worked on the SigmaRebase repository, delivering four new features focused on automation, routing, and rendering for Minecraft modding. He enhanced the AutoReconnect module to improve stability and user control, using Java and robust error handling to reduce downtime after disconnections. Py integrated Baritone for automated pathfinding, adding a configuration UI and XCarry support, and implemented a Packet Disabler module leveraging reflection for dynamic packet management. He also refactored the Visual Search feature with multithreading and wireframe rendering to optimize performance. The work demonstrated depth in Java development, multithreading, and client-side modding, resulting in a more responsive user experience.
